Clarksburg Town Center residents enjoy a pool, clubhouse, fitness center, trails, tot lots and recreational amenities. Piedmont Woods Park - a 65-acre park consisting of a playground, two picnic areas, a dog park with shaded seating, two tennis courts (also striped for pickleball), a basketball court and paved and natural surface trails are just around the corner. The planned Weis grocery-anchored town center will bring a walkable Main Street setting with new shopping, dining, public library and neighborhood conveniences close to home. The CRT zone is intended for small downtown, mixed-use, pedestrian-oriented centers and edges of larger, more intense downtowns. Retail tenant ground floor footprints are limited to preserve the town center scale. Transit options may include light rail, Metro, and bus.
Permitted uses
Include but are not limited to:
Day care facility
General retail
Restaurant
Housing-Single unit
Housing-Multiple units
Housing-Senior
Manufacturing
Hotel / motel
Mixed use
Office
